 Yediyurappa confident of BJP winning minimum 8-9 seats in KarnatakaBangalore, Apr 30 : Karnataka Chief Minister B. S. Yediyurappa came with his son, who is contesting elections for the BJP, to cast his vote on Thursday.

Sounding confident of emerging victorious in the polls, Yediyurappa said, "Out of 11 Lok Sabha constituencies, we are going to win minimum 8-9 seats."

Yediyurappa''s son BY Raghvendra is contesting from Shimoga seat.

Polling is being held in 11 Lok Sabha constituencies in Karnataka.

Today''s election will decide the fate of 93 independents out of 156 candidates in Karnataka.

22 independent candidates are contesting from Davanagere Parliamentary constituency.

In Bagalkot, 12 independents are in the fray. Eleven independents are contesting from Dharwad constituency.

Former Prime Minister and Janata Dal Secular (JDS) chief H D Devegowda is contesting from Hassan constituency. Nine independents are also contesting from here. (ANI)
